Anthropic has launched Claude Security, a cybersecurity product currently in public beta for Enterprise-tier users. This tool scans codebases for vulnerabilities and generates targeted patches. It is part of a broader initiative, Project Glasswing, aimed at identifying vulnerabilities in open-source software. Major tech companies are collaborating on this project, sharing a powerful model called Mythos, which is not publicly released due to its potential risks. The focus is on reducing attack surfaces by patching vulnerabilities before they can be exploited by attackers.
